#424381 Hex color

#424381

The hexadecimal color code #424381 corresponds to the code RGB( 66, 67, 129 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,26 level), green (at 0,26 level) and blue (at 0,51 level). Its brightness is 38% and its saturation is 32%. It is composed of red at 25%, green at 25% and blue at 49%.
